Transaction fda70efff217781b85a8e25edccdbf3df4910dbb4961e42cedad5a3360f3388a

1 Input
2 Outputs
  • fda70efff217781b85a8e25edccdbf3df4910dbb4961e42cedad5a3360f3388a:0
  • value  1753356
    address  2NCT6yXKzA4c2xRHMkj8VmS46hPYsKHxogB
  • fda70efff217781b85a8e25edccdbf3df4910dbb4961e42cedad5a3360f3388a:1
  • value  4942312116
    address  2NCogYmxPPHb4fWe2eYsytxtLz6cbb11u1L